请教:我用的datalist控件中的textbox控件从数据库中读出数据之后不能进行修改,更新之后依然返回原值?

解决方案 »

  1.   

    那就是你没有正确更新啊
    更新有SQL语句,你把SQL语句打出来,看看就知道是不是有更新了
      

  2.   

    呵呵,请把拌定数据库的语句写到if(!IsPostBack)
    {
    //..这里写你拌定数据库的语句.因为你原来写在page_load里面没有加!IsPostBack
    }
      

  3.   

    错误不在SQL,调试的时候发现是TEXTBOX控件的值修改之后没有给变量,是不是datalist控件里面的textbox某一属性需要进行设置,另请教datalist控件是不是只能手动写html代码,不能象datagrid那样可以再属性生成器里面设置,datalist的edittemplate模板的内容是不是不能再视图中进行查看,非常感谢!!
      

  4.   

    楼主遇到的问题如果不出意外的话
    楼主没有把update语句写到pageload事件的
    if(!Page.IsPostBack)
    {
          ............
    }中,这样导致无法正常更新。
      

  5.   

    模板内容可以查看,但没有象datagrid那样的属性生成器